Biography

2023: Made significant contributions in the fall while helping the Golden Eagles to their first NCAA Division II national championship as well as a second straight NCAA West Region title and a California Collegiate Athletic Association co-championship in her first year with the program. Appeared in 22 matches and 64 sets. Had 26 kills, three aces, seven set assists, 29 blocks and 20 digs. Made her Cal State LA debut and played in two sets against Regis on Aug. 31. Had a season-high four kills, four blocks and three digs against Western Florida on Sept. 8. Also had four kills in five swings to go along with two blocks and three digs in a four-set win over Stanislaus State on Sept. 16. Also had four kills and three blocks in a four-set win over Cal State Monterey Bay on Oct. 20. Had a season-high five blocks in a three-set win over Cal State Dominguez Hills on Oct. 14.

At Akron University: Appeared in 17 matches and 54 sets in 2022. Had 74 kills, eight blocks and 26 digs.

At St. Mary’s High School: Helped the Rams capture the TCAL Championship in 2017, 2018 and 2019. Named to the All-League second team as a sophomore and junior. Was a part of the National Honor Society. Competed in indoor volleyball, beach volleyball and basketball.
